I apologize for my past comments about this. I got a little Misread about your Firmware. You got 5.03 M33-6 Right?
So no need of downloading OFW 5.03. I thought you got 5.00 thats why I told you to download it. Ok So you just have to get this: http://pspslimhacks.com/custom-firmware-5-03-gen-c-released/ Then Put that to PSP/GAME Folder. Now on your PSP, Go and Run it BUT while holding the L Shoulder. It should go on Emergency Installer. Press X to Install. It will go to XMB Itself. Now you got 5.03 GEN-C.
